Transaction 65c2952951bc8e7af9507a63d4370d496b17b29f707c5aa8aa0df774d5157056
1 Input
1 Output
-
65c2952951bc8e7af9507a63d4370d496b17b29f707c5aa8aa0df774d5157056:0
- value
- 20381
- script pubkey
- OP_0 OP_PUSHBYTES_20 d805eccc1d6cdcac5ecbbfb015d3e7402d10ddd0
- address
- bc1qmqz7enqadnw2chkth7cpt5l8gqk3phwsw3yjvv